今天来聊mybatis的join查询,怎么说呢,有的时候,join查询确实能提升查询效率,今天举个left join的例子,来看看mybatis的join查询。 就不写的很细了,把主要代码贴出来了。 创建数据表:admin_user、admin_groups 创建实体类 ...
在实际业务中,经常能碰到多表关联查询 下面的Demo,讲举例join查询在MyBatis中的实现 User 类: Role 类: Mapping配置文件: Test类: ...
2018-01-07 18:38 0 1708 推荐指数:
今天来聊mybatis的join查询,怎么说呢,有的时候,join查询确实能提升查询效率,今天举个left join的例子,来看看mybatis的join查询。 就不写的很细了,把主要代码贴出来了。 创建数据表:admin_user、admin_groups 创建实体类 ...
0x01 起因 一切都始于一个看上去很简单的需求。笔者的博客数据库内有这么三张表: 很容易看出,这是一个文章(article)和标签(tag)之间的多对多关系。现在,笔者想要从数据持久层获取到文章列表,并且得到每个文章被打上的标签,映射到如下实体类中: 用 MyBatis 来实现的话 ...
1. join查询 1.1. 建表语句 drop table if exists student_course; drop table if exists course; drop table if exists student; create table course ...
mybatis plus的一个多表插件,上手简单,只要会用mp就会用这个插件,仅仅依赖了lombok和fastJson,而且是扩展mp的构造器并非更改原本的构造器,不会对原有项目产生一点点影响,相信大多数项目都有这俩插件,四舍五入就是没依赖。 mybatis-plus-join示例 ...
像写普通curd一样,实现了多表关联的查询、更新、删除、自定义sql的mybatis轻量级扩展库,不再需要写繁琐的xml或者注解,也不需要每个表实体都重复创建各自的mapper接口文件。 使用说明(springboot示例)1. pom.xml中添加maven依赖包 2. 在启动 ...
mybatis逆向工程,实现join多表查询,避免多表相同字段名的陷阱 前言:使用 mybatis generator 生成表格对应的pojo、dao、mapper,以及对应的example的pojo、dao、mapper,自带对单表的增删改查方法,这里实现一下对多表的join查询 ...
这两个查询,上面查询返回空,下面能正常返回记录 两个表结构: left join 没有匹配上得到的b.dates,b.game_id和b.uid都是null值,在按b.dates=20200317 and b.game_id=1 and b.uid is null肯定找不到 ...
1、内连接 2、外连接 全连接,两边都全显示 3、半连接 4、map连接 5、子查询,Hive只支持在FROM子句中使用子查询,子查询必须有名字,并且列必须唯一:SELECT ... FROM(subquery ...